What Happens During Implant Placement?

The surgical procedure to place a dental implant typically takes 30 to 60 minutes for one implant, and 2 to 3 hours for multiple implants, depending on your treatment plan. Every case is unique, and we take the time to carefully plan and execute every detail for your success.

Here’s what you can expect:

  • Pre-Surgery Prep
    Before surgery, you may receive antibiotics and your choice of IV sedation or nitrous oxide (laughing gas) for comfort. Local anesthesia is always administered to numb the area.
  • Precise Surgical Placement
    Dr. Obeidi makes a small incision in the gum to access the bone. Using 3D-guided surgical techniques, the titanium implant is gently placed into the jawbone. Depending on your case, the implant may be visible above the gums or covered beneath them during healing.

Post-Surgical Healing
Healing time varies depending on the quality and density of your bone, but it typically ranges from 3 to 6 months. In many cases, temporary teeth can be placed the same day as surgery (Teeth-in-a-Day) to maintain aesthetics and comfort during healing.

Healing and Recovery

The implant needs time to fuse with your jawbone in a process called osseointegration, forming a strong foundation for your new teeth. You may return for follow-up visits where:

  • A healing cap or abutment is placed to guide the gum’s shape

     

  • Impressions are taken to begin fabricating your permanent restoration

     

  • Your progress is monitored to ensure ideal integration and soft tissue health

     

In some cases, we may recommend a soft tissue graft to enhance gum appearance and improve cleaning access around the implant.

When Are Implants Placed After Tooth Extraction?

Timing depends on your oral health and the condition of the extraction site:

  • Immediate Implant Placement – Done the same day as the extraction when bone quality is ideal and no infection is present

  • Delayed Placement – If there’s bone loss or infection, we may wait several months before placing the implant

Bone Grafting First – If the bone has shrunk or deteriorated, grafting may be needed to rebuild proper support for the implant

What Comes Next After Implant Placement?

Once healing is complete, we begin the restorative phase, which includes:

  • Impressions of your mouth and bite

  • Design and placement of abutments

  • Fabrication of your custom crowns, bridges, or full-arch prosthetics

  • Final fitting of your new smile

How Many Implants Will I Need?

  • Single Tooth – 1 implant per missing tooth

  • Multiple Teeth or Full Arch – 4 to 6 implants per arch for full mouth solutions like All-on-4 or Zirconia fixed bridges

  • Back Teeth – May require larger or wider implants due to multiple roots

How long does it take to recover after dental implant surgery?

Most patients return to normal activities within 24–48 hours, though complete healing (osseointegration) can take 3–6 months. Swelling and mild discomfort are common for the first few days. Do dental implants hurt?

Implant placement is typically less uncomfortable than a tooth extraction. With local anesthesia, IV sedation, or nitrous oxide, most patients report feeling relaxed throughout the procedure. Post-surgery discomfort is usually managed with over-the-counter medication. Patients are often surprised at how straightforward and comfortable the entire experience is.

How soon after tooth extraction can I get an implant?

Depending on bone quality and the presence of infection, implants can be placed:

  • Immediately after extraction (same day)

  • 4–12 weeks later for early placement

  • Several months later if bone grafting is required
